Commonly Asked Questions about Legal Property Agreements

Five main principles of Contract Law: Offer and acceptance, consideration, intention to create legal relations, capacity, and legality.
Contract law regulates the agreements and exchanges between parties, while property law regulates the ownership and control of resources.

A binding contract is any agreement thats legally enforceable. That means if you sign a binding contract and dont fulfill your end of the bargain, the other party can take you to court. You might encounter binding contracts frequently, whether youre signing a rental lease agreement or just bought a car.
To ensure you have a legally binding contract, there are five essential elements that must be present in any contract: offer, acceptance, consideration, intention and capacity.
Offer, acceptance, awareness, consideration, and capacity are the five elements of an enforceable contract.
Every contract, whether simple or complex, is considered legally enforceable when it incorporates six essential elements: Offer, Acceptance, Awareness, Consideration, Capacity and Legality. It is critical that all six elements are presentjust one missing element can make a contract invalid and unenforceable.
